Bedford, Ohio, United States
Overview
Bedford, Ohio is a quiet suburb located southeast of Cleveland, known for its rich history, scenic natural areas, and welcoming community. Despite its small size, Bedford offers relaxing green spaces and a friendly atmosphere ideal for families and travelers seeking a slower pace.
Best Time to Visit
May to September offers mild weather and opportunities to enjoy Bedford Reservation and local festivals.
Local Tips
A car is useful for getting around, but local shops and parks are often walkable. Public transit can connect you to nearby Cleveland if you want more urban experiences.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ping 15-20% in restaurants is standard. Casual dress is the norm, especially for outdoor activities. Locals value friendliness and community involvement.
Safety Warnings
Bedford is generally safe, but exercise caution late at night on less inhabited stretches such as Northfield Road. Watch for common suburban issues like auto theft; lock your vehicles.
Hidden Gems
Explore the beautiful Bridal Veil Falls in Bedford Reservation, or discover the town's historic clock tower and small, locally owned bookstores.
